Living in Galveston combines coastal living with historic charm. This island city features 32 miles of Gulf Coast beaches alongside the preserved Victorian-era Strand District. The University of Texas Medical Branch serves as a major employer, while attractions like Moody Gardens and the Galveston Island Historic Pleasure Pier offer entertainment throughout the year. Housing options include restored Victorian homes in the East End Historic District and beachfront condominiums along Seawall Boulevard, with established neighborhoods like Cedar Lawn and Denver Court.
The island's character stems from its history as a major 19th-century port city. Galveston boasts the country's largest collection of preserved Victorian architecture, particularly visible in the East End Historic District. Outdoor enthusiasts can explore Galveston Island State Park's trails and beaches, while the Grand 1894 Opera House hosts year-round performances.
